House foundation repair services focus on identifying and addressing issues that compromise a building’s structural integrity.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ation for signs of damage, such as cracks, uneven settling, or shifting. Repair methods may include underpinning, slab jacking, or piering to stabilize and restore the foundation’s original position. Proper foundation repair can help prevent further damage to the property, ensuring that the structure remains safe and stable over time.
Foundations often develop problems due to so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Common issues include cracked or bowing walls, uneven floors, and gaps around door and window frames. These problems can lead to more serious structural concerns if left unaddressed, potentially resulting in costly repairs or safety hazards. Foundation repair services aim to correct these issues, providing a stable base that supports the entire property.

The overview below groups typical House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lapeer County,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Repair Costs - The cost for foundation repair services typically 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. For example, minor cracks may cost around $1,000,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Variations are common based on local factors and contractor pricing.
Pier and Beam Repair Expenses - Repairs for pier and beam foundations usually fall between $3,000 and $8,000. Simple adjustments or replacements might cost around $3,500, whereas complete reconstructions can reach $12,000 or more. Costs vary based on the size of the structure and repair complexity.
Cost Factors - Several factors influence foundation repair costs, including soil conditions, the size of the affected area, and the severity of issues. Typically, repairs in Lapeer County, MI, may be on the lower or higher end of the general range depending on local conditions and contractor rates. An accurate estimate requires a professional assessment.
Typical Service Price Range - Overall, foundation repair services in the area generally cost between $2,000 and $10,000. This range accounts for minor crack repairs to major structural fixes, with prices varying based on specific project requirements and local contractor pricing. What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How do professionals typically repair foundation problems? Repair methods may involve underpinning, pier and beam adjustments, or slab stabilization, depending on the specific issue and foundation type.
Can foundation damage be prevented? While some causes are unavoidable, proper drainage, regular inspections, and addressing minor issues promptly can help reduce the risk of significant foundation damage.
How long does a typical foundation repair take? The duration varies based on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
